Pick-up file for a new session: prompts/RESUME_MODELLER_GUIDE_SCREENSHOT_FIX.md, new dated section at the end.

Why now. Every existing guide image was shot on localhost — because localhost was the only place the Modeller worked. The live site received a 134-byte Git-LFS pointer for its mesh and drew bounding boxes for months. Fixed 2026-07-30. For the first time a live screenshot and a localhost screenshot show the same thing.

Newly worth showing (live-verified, geoV 6 / sw v43):

  • a wall's real material layers — Duplex ships 71 walls indexed, 215 slabs
  • the party wall as 5 honest slabs, 0.493m of its type's 0.550m — the better teaching image, because it shows the model telling the truth about a unit boundary
  • a window riding its wall, now that SampleCastle went 9/74 → 74/74

Carried forward: the 7 still-bad frames, with the instruction to fix the capture harness first rather than re-shoot by hand over a capture bug.

Restated: a screenshot is guide content, never proof. Prove numerically first, capture the proven state second. Ship only via safe_gh_deploy.sh.

…eality

"What a wall is made of" described layer-slicing as a future promise
("once that slicing ships... will render as 7 stacked slabs"). It shipped
(#57/#59/#1096, then the §ROW33-EXCEPTION ruling #62/#1102) — verified live
against https://red1oon.github.io/bim-ootb/modeller/modeller.html today
(§LAYER-GATE armed multiLayer=80 layeredHashes=71 refused=0; party wall
124 tris, bbox thickness 0.493m). Rewrote to present tense with the real
count: 5 slabs (not 7 — 2 belong to the neighbouring unit, correctly
excluded), summing to 493mm of 550mm.

Grid-Stretch section's SampleCastle sentence said "partial... 9/74" — the
void-anchor fix (#1095) closed that gap. Live-verified reach = 74/74
(anchors seeded n=65). Updated the sentence to match.

No new screenshots this pass: per-layer render colour isn't wired yet (a
named, separate gap — MODELLER_MASTER.md row 3), so no camera angle shows
5 visually distinct slabs; and every void-anchor case has an invisible
host by construction, so a before/after ride shot reads as the window
detaching from an unrelated visible neighbour rather than "riding" —
correct math, misleading picture. Text carries the verified numbers
instead of a screenshot that can't yet show them.

Also fixed an unrelated pre-existing mkdocs --strict break (wrong
relative path in MigrateComparisonPaper.md, blocking any deploy).
